(Lebanon, Ill., Sept. 28) – The McKendree University women's volleyball team fell to the Great Lakes Valley Conference (GLVC) leader, Drury University, 3-0. The Bearcats are now 8-8 overall on the season and 4-3 in GLVC play.
The Bearcats got off to a slow start dropping the first set 25-14. They came out with more energy in the second set but were not able to hold off the strong Panther offense as Drury took the set 25-18. With the momentum on their side the Panthers clinched the sweep with a 25-21 victory over the Bearcats in set three.
Offensive efforts for McKendree were led by freshman middle blocker
Hope Gramly (Prosper, TX/Prosper) who had 12 kills on the night. Junior middle blocker
Megan Marks (Colgate, WI/Germantown) was next with seven kills and sophomore outside hitter
Elle Russell (Festus, MO/St. Pius X) was close behind with six. Senior setter
Morgan Melchert (Mt. Vernon, IA/Mt. Vernon) put up 30 sets in the match.
McKendree's defense was powered by Russell's 12 digs. Melchert was also a strong defensive asset for the Bearcats with 11 digs on the night. At the net for McKendree's defense was Gramly with four total blocks, Marks with three, and junior middle blocker
Baily Craig (Aurora, NE/Giltner) also with three total blocks.
